Understanding the Concept of the Everflame



Historical and Mythological Origins


The idea of an unquenchable flame has ancient roots, appearing in various mythologies and religious traditions. For example, in Greek mythology, the flame of Prometheus symbolizes knowledge, enlightenment, and the eternal quest for progress. Prometheus stole fire from the gods and gifted it to humanity, an act that signifies the spark of innovation and awakening.

Similarly, in Zoroastrianism, the sacred fire represents divine purity and the eternal battle between good and evil. The sacred flame is kept burning continuously in fire temples, serving as a symbol of divine presence and spiritual truth.

In Norse mythology, the eternal flame is associated with the world’s ongoing cycle of destruction and rebirth, embodying resilience and renewal. These mythological narratives underscore the universal human fascination with a flame that endures beyond the mortal realm.

Spiritual and Religious Practices


Many spiritual traditions incorporate the symbolism of an ever-burning flame in their rituals. Lighting candles or fires is often a way to invoke divine presence, honor ancestors, or focus meditative energy.

- Hinduism: The concept of Agni, the fire god, and the sacred fire rituals (Havan) symbolize purification and divine connection.
- Christianity: Eternal flames in churches or memorials symbolize everlasting life and remembrance.
- Buddhism: Candles are used in meditation to represent enlightenment and the inner spark of wisdom.

In these contexts, maintaining the spark of the everflame is a spiritual act that sustains faith, hope, and inner peace.
